1995 Fiat Bravo vs. 1995 Nissan 100 NX

To start off, both 1995 Fiat Bravo and 1995 Nissan 100 NX were released in the same year (1995). Therefore the support and the availability on parts for both vehicles should be relatively similar. At 1,998 cc (4 cylinders), 1995 Nissan 100 NX is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1995 Nissan 100 NX (141 HP @ 6400 RPM) has 61 more horse power than 1995 Fiat Bravo. (80 HP @ 5250 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 1995 Nissan 100 NX should accelerate faster than 1995 Fiat Bravo.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1995 Nissan 100 NX weights approximately 125 kg more than 1995 Fiat Bravo.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.

Let's talk about torque, 1995 Nissan 100 NX (182 Nm) has 71 more torque (in Nm) than 1995 Fiat Bravo. (111 Nm). This means 1995 Nissan 100 NX will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1995 Fiat Bravo.

Compare all specifications:

1995 Fiat Bravo 1995 Nissan 100 NX
Make Fiat Nissan
Model Bravo 100 NX
Year Released 1995 1995
Body Type Hatchback Coupe
Engine Position Front Front
Engine Size 1372 cc 1998 cc
Engine Cylinders 4 cylinders 4 cylinders
Engine Type in-line in-line
Horse Power 80 HP 141 HP
Engine RPM 5250 RPM 6400 RPM
Torque 111 Nm 182 Nm
Number of Doors 3 doors 2 doors
Vehicle Weight 1010 kg 1135 kg
Vehicle Length 4030 mm 4140 mm
Vehicle Width 1760 mm 1690 mm
Vehicle Height 1420 mm 1320 mm
